Transaction 24d83a49fa723b61c49b2f7957dd6f0deae9e47e61481b1b986299d7402bba69
1 Input
2 Outputs
- 24d83a49fa723b61c49b2f7957dd6f0deae9e47e61481b1b986299d7402bba69:0
- 24d83a49fa723b61c49b2f7957dd6f0deae9e47e61481b1b986299d7402bba69:1
value 20069508557
address 18hSoaw1B6yeexmKahySLXcEXaFUp9V9yc
value 278855
address 13eUMhpg6HJQA7At9JLDkqUJhUiRj6d1He